Team 8 (2014)

AKB48's Team 8. The concept of Team 8 is "Idols who go meet you". They are sponsored by Toyota.
Each member of Team 8 comes from a different prefecture of Japan. The members will participate in live performances and handshake events in various regions of Japan between May 2014 and December 2014. The name of their prefecture is written in parentheses ().
